California's housing stock ranges from historic homes in older cities to modern constructions designed for energy efficiency. Many homes, especially those in coastal areas, may have existing systems that require careful evaluation for compatibility with new installations. The state's stringent energy efficiency standards and complex permitting processes mean that professional installation is crucial for compliance and optimal performance.

When considering HVAC installation costs in California, understand that factors like system type (e.g., high-efficiency heat pumps, traditional central air), the size of your home, and any required ductwork modifications play a significant role. The permitting process itself can vary by municipality, and we navigate these requirements to ensure your installation is up to code. Can I install an AC unit myself?

DIY AC installation in California is generally not recommended due to the intricate electrical, plumbing, and refrigerant components involved. Professional installers are trained to handle these complexities safely and ensure the system meets California's strict energy efficiency standards and building codes.

What is the meaning of HVAC installation?

HVAC installation is the comprehensive process of setting up a new heating, ventilation, and air conditioning system. This involves placing the indoor and outdoor units, ensuring proper refrigerant lines are sealed, integrating ductwork, and configuring the thermostat for optimal climate control.

Can I legally install my own HVAC?

While you might be able to purchase an HVAC unit, legally installing it yourself in California often requires a contractor's license for permitting and inspection purposes. Professional installation ensures compliance with all state and local building codes, protecting you from potential legal issues.

What factors affect HVAC installation cost in California?

Installation costs in California are influenced by the system's SEER rating, the overall square footage of the home, the need for new ductwork or modifications, and the complexity of the installation site. Homes in San Jose might have different requirements than those in San Francisco.
